All lanes on a key Northwestern Motorway onramp are now open after a car fire this morning.
However, motorists in the area are advised to expect ongoing delays.
The New Zealand Transport Agency earlier warned motorists to avoid using the Great North Rd onramp near Western Springs heading into thecity after an engine burst into flames.
Two of three lanes were blocked off for some time but the vehicle was removed just before 8am.
